    If by a 'small group of breakaway rebels' you're referring to the new Independent Supporters Group then they appear to have done more in the past week or so than came out of the Radio Leeds Fans Forum. They've already accumulated 700 supporters which already makes it the largest City supporter group. They've forwarded a letter to Rupp together with hundreds of questions from individual members in order to make him aware of the disquiet amongst the fan base and to engage the owner in some discussion on the direction of the club as he sees it. Who knows whether they'll be successful or not but personally I wish them well. If not, who knows what the club's future will be without a new leadership whose vision extends beyond simply making the books balance.

    I think the deal was last time that you agreed to pay x amount for your ticket, but didn’t actually pay for it there and then. If we reached the magic number by a certain date then the price would be as quoted. If not you would pay for the original price.
